Add conversion from QUtf8StringView to std::u8string_view

Writing the tests for QUtf8StringView showed that this conversation does
not work if the underlying storage_type is not char8_t. This is
something a user rightfully expects from our library and we therefore
added an explicit conversion operator for it.

[ChangeLog][QtCore][QUtf8StringView] Added std::u8string_view operator
if compiled with C++20.

/*!
\fn QUtf8StringView::operator std::u8string_view() const
\since 6.10
Converts this QUtf8StringView object to a \c{std::u8string_view}
object. The returned view will have the same data pointer and length
as this view.
This function is only available when compiling in C++20 mode.
*/ */
